// npm script execution in external terminal (cross-platform)
|
|
ipcMain.on('run-npm-script', (event, { projectPath, npmScript }) => {
|
|
log.info(`Running npm script "${npmScript}" in ${projectPath}`);
|
|
|
|
const platform = process.platform;
|
|
const npmCommand = `npm run ${npmScript}`;
|
|
|
|
try {
|
|
if (platform === 'win32') {
|
|
// Windows: open cmd window that stays open after npm command
|
|
child_process
|
|
.spawn(
|
|
'cmd.exe',
|
|
[
|
|
'/c',
|
|
'start',
|
|
'cmd.exe',
|
|
'/k',
|
|
`cd ${projectPath} && ${npmCommand}`,
|
|
],
|
|
{
|
|
detached: true,
|
|
stdio: 'ignore',
|
|
}
|
|
)
|
|
.unref();
|
|
} else if (platform === 'darwin') {
|
|
const escapedPath = projectPath.replace(/'/g, "'\\''");
|
|
const script = `tell application "Terminal" to do script "cd '${escapedPath}' && ${npmCommand}"`;
|
|
child_process.spawn('osascript', ['-e', script], {
|
|
detached: true,
|
|
stdio: 'ignore',
|
|
});
|
|
} else {
|
|
// Linux: try common terminal emulators
|
|
const bashCommand = `cd "${projectPath}" && ${npmCommand}; exec bash`;
|
|
const terminals = [
|
|
{
|
|
cmd: 'x-terminal-emulator',
|
|
args: ['-e', 'bash', '-c', bashCommand],
|
|
},
|
|
{ cmd: 'gnome-terminal', args: ['--', 'bash', '-c', bashCommand] },
|
|
{ cmd: 'konsole', args: ['-e', 'bash', '-c', bashCommand] },
|
|
{ cmd: 'xterm', args: ['-e', 'bash', '-c', bashCommand] },
|
|
];
|
|
|
|
const tryTerminal = index => {
|
|
if (index >= terminals.length) {
|
|
log.error('No terminal emulator found');
|
|
return;
|
|
}
|
|
const terminal = terminals[index];
|
|
const proc = child_process.spawn(terminal.cmd, terminal.args, {
|
|
detached: true,
|
|
stdio: 'ignore',
|
|
});
|
|
proc.on('error', () => tryTerminal(index + 1));
|
|
proc.unref();
|
|
};
|
|
|
|
tryTerminal(0);
|
|
}
|
|
} catch (err) {
|
|
log.error('Failed to run npm script:', err);
|
|
}
|
|
});
